Expressions

Expressions is a feature, which allows constructing lazily or immediately calculated parametric mathematical expressions.

The potential use-cases for it (so far) are following:

  • lazy evaluation (in general simple lambda is better, but there are some border cases);
  • automatic differentiation in single-dimension and in multiple dimensions;
  • generation of mathematical syntax trees with subsequent code generation for other languages;
  • symbolic computations, especially differentiation (and some other actions with kmath-symja integration with Symja's IExpr—integration, simplification, and more);
  • visualization with kmath-jupyter.

The workhorse of this API is Expression interface, which exposes single operator fun invoke(arguments: Map<Symbol, T>): T method. ExpressionAlgebra is used to generate expressions and introduce variables.

Currently there are two implementations:

  • Generic ExpressionField in kmath-core which allows construction of custom lazy expressions

  • Auto-differentiation expression in kmath-commons module allows using full power of DerivativeStructure from commons-math. TODO: add example
